Assignments
Assignments are 50% programming and 50% written. You are encouraged to collaborate in and outside of lab, but any work submitted must be your own.
Assignment | Handout | Starter | Gradescope | Due Date |
---|---|---|---|---|
Pipeline Emulator | starter repo | [programming] [written] | Oct 3 | |
Cache Assignment | starter repo | [programming] [written] | Oct 15 | |
ISA Leakage | Oct 29 | |||
Paranoid Prediction Processor | Nov 19 |